Transport Logistics Fair to host first Turkish pavilion

Foreign Economic Relations Board of Turkey organizes pavilion for biennially held fair

By Musab Turan

ISTANBUL (AA) – A Turkish pavilion will be set up for the first time at the Transport Logistics Fair in Munich, Germany, the Foreign Economic Relations Board of Turkey (DEIK) announced Thursday.

“This is an important step in the name of DEIK which attaches great importance to foreign economic relations in order to bring our logistics sector to the world,” said Turgut Erkeskin, chairman of the DEIK Logistic Business Council.

“As DEIK, we see that the Turkish logistics sector has become a global player while working with all our strength to carry our country’s flag to every point of the world in every field of foreign trade,” Erkeskin said.

“Our Turkish companies, together with their international operations, are carrying out very important achievements in air, land, sea, port management and technology services in these areas.”

Erkeskin stressed that the fair is important for Turkey’s logistics sector.

“Our biggest aim is that other companies in the field of logistics follow our national pride Turkish Airlines’ global success.

“In this respect, megaprojects such as the Belt and Road Initiative, which is under the leadership of China, also offer new opportunities for Turkish companies,” he said.

Ten Turkish firms from different branches including information technology and transportation will attend the biennially held fair organized by the DEIK Logistic Business Council.

More than 2,000 participants and 60,000 visitors are expected at the fair, which runs from June 4-7.
